2005 Taylor's LBV Port

Post by Rune EG »

Decanted 3 hrs. Dark red colour. Fresh, deep, fruity aroma of amongst others blackcurrant. Medium body. Quite elegant at start, then powerful but with a bit sharpness, acceptable tannins, a bit dry. Short to medium length of finish. 88 pts.
